Bybit EU has taken a significant step towards regulatory compliance by successfully demonstrating adherence to the Markets in Crypto-Assets (MiCA) regulation, which was implemented in June 2023. This move not only enhances the platform's credibility but also aims to foster user trust in the rapidly evolving European crypto landscape. MiCA Regulation Overview
The MiCA regulation mandates strict guidelines for cryptocurrency exchanges and service providers, ensuring they operate under direct regulatory oversight. Bybit EU's compliance signifies its commitment to transparency and security, crucial factors for users navigating the complexities of the crypto market.
